57 /* Exported types ------------------------------------------------------------*/
58
59 /** @defgroup WWDG_Exported_Types WWDG Exported Types
60 * @{
61 */
62
63 /**
64 * @brief WWDG HAL State Structure definition
65 */
66 typedef enum
67 {
68 HAL_WWDG_STATE_RESET = 0x00, /*!< WWDG not yet initialized or disabled */
69 HAL_WWDG_STATE_READY = 0x01, /*!< WWDG initialized and ready for use */
70 HAL_WWDG_STATE_BUSY = 0x02, /*!< WWDG internal process is ongoing */
71 HAL_WWDG_STATE_TIMEOUT = 0x03, /*!< WWDG timeout state */
72 HAL_WWDG_STATE_ERROR = 0x04 /*!< WWDG error state */
73 }HAL_WWDG_StateTypeDef;
74
75 /**
76 * @brief WWDG Init structure definition
77 */
78 typedef struct
79 {
80 uint32_t Prescaler; /*!< Specifies the prescaler value of the WWDG.
81 This parameter can be a value of @ref WWDG_Prescaler */
82
83 uint32_t Window; /*!< Specifies the WWDG window value to be compared to the downcounter.
84 This parameter must be a number lower than Max_Data = 0x80 */
85
86 uint32_t Counter; /*!< Specifies the WWDG free-running downcounter value.
87 This parameter must be a number between Min_Data = 0x40 and Max_Data = 0x7F */
88
89 }WWDG_InitTypeDef;
90
91 /**
92 * @brief WWDG handle Structure definition
93 */
94 typedef struct
95 {
96 WWDG_TypeDef *Instance; /*!< Register base address */
97
98 WWDG_InitTypeDef Init; /*!< WWDG required parameters */
99
100 HAL_LockTypeDef Lock; /*!< WWDG locking object */
101
102 __IO HAL_WWDG_StateTypeDef State; /*!< WWDG communication state */
103
104 }WWDG_HandleTypeDef;

168 /* Exported macros ------------------------------------------------------------*/
169
170 /** @defgroup WWDG_Exported_Macros WWDG Exported Macros
171 * @{
172 */
173
174 /** @brief Reset WWDG handle state
175 * @param __HANDLE__: WWDG handle
176 * @retval None
177 */
178 #define __HAL_WWDG_RESET_HANDLE_STATE(__HANDLE__) ((__HANDLE__)->State = HAL_WWDG_STATE_RESET)
179
180 /**
181 * @brief Enables the WWDG peripheral.
182 * @param __HANDLE__: WWDG handle
183 * @retval None
184 */
185 #define __HAL_WWDG_ENABLE(__HANDLE__) SET_BIT((__HANDLE__)->Instance->CR, WWDG_CR_WDGA)
186
187 /**
188 * @brief Disables the WWDG peripheral.
189 * @param __HANDLE__: WWDG handle
190 * @note WARNING: This is a dummy macro for HAL code alignment.
191 * Once enable, WWDG Peripheral cannot be disabled except by a system reset.
192 * @retval None
193 */
194 #define __HAL_WWDG_DISABLE(__HANDLE__) /* dummy macro */
195
196 /**
197 * @brief Enables the WWDG early wakeup interrupt.
198 * @param __HANDLE__: WWDG handle
199 * @param __INTERRUPT__: specifies the interrupt to enable.
200 * This parameter can be one of the following values:
201 * @arg WWDG_IT_EWI: Early wakeup interrupt
202 * @note Once enabled this interrupt cannot be disabled except by a system reset.
203 * @retval None
204 */
205 #define __HAL_WWDG_ENABLE_IT(__HANDLE__, __INTERRUPT__) SET_BIT((__HANDLE__)->Instance->CFR, (__INTERRUPT__))
206
207 /**
208 * @brief Disables the WWDG early wakeup interrupt.
209 * @param __HANDLE__: WWDG handle
210 * @param __INTERRUPT__: specifies the interrupt to disable.
211 * This parameter can be one of the following values:
212 * @arg WWDG_IT_EWI: Early wakeup interrupt
213 * @note WARNING: This is a dummy macro for HAL code alignment.
214 * Once enabled this interrupt cannot be disabled except by a system reset.
215 * @retval None
216 */
217 #define __HAL_WWDG_DISABLE_IT(__HANDLE__, __INTERRUPT__) /* dummy macro */
218
219 /**
220 * @brief Gets the selected WWDG's it status.
221 * @param __HANDLE__: WWDG handle
222 * @param __INTERRUPT__: specifies the it to check.
223 * This parameter can be one of the following values:
224 * @arg WWDG_FLAG_EWIF: Early wakeup interrupt IT
225 * @retval The new state of WWDG_FLAG (SET or RESET).
226 */
227 #define __HAL_WWDG_GET_IT(__HANDLE__, __INTERRUPT__) __HAL_WWDG_GET_FLAG((__HANDLE__),(__INTERRUPT__))
228
229 /** @brief Clear the WWDG's interrupt pending bits
230 * bits to clear the selected interrupt pending bits.
231 * @param __HANDLE__: WWDG handle
232 * @param __INTERRUPT__: specifies the interrupt pending bit to clear.
233 * This parameter can be one of the following values:
234 * @arg WWDG_FLAG_EWIF: Early wakeup interrupt flag
235 */
236 #define __HAL_WWDG_CLEAR_IT(__HANDLE__, __INTERRUPT__) __HAL_WWDG_CLEAR_FLAG((__HANDLE__), (__INTERRUPT__))
237
238 /**
239 * @brief Gets the selected WWDG's flag status.
240 * @param __HANDLE__: WWDG handle
241 * @param __FLAG__: specifies the flag to check.
242 * This parameter can be one of the following values:
243 * @arg WWDG_FLAG_EWIF: Early wakeup interrupt flag
244 * @retval The new state of WWDG_FLAG (SET or RESET).
245 */
246 #define __HAL_WWDG_GET_FLAG(__HANDLE__, __FLAG__) (((__HANDLE__)->Instance->SR & (__FLAG__)) == (__FLAG__))
247
248 /**
249 * @brief Clears the WWDG's pending flags.
250 * @param __HANDLE__: WWDG handle
251 * @param __FLAG__: specifies the flag to clear.
252 * This parameter can be one of the following values:
253 * @arg WWDG_FLAG_EWIF: Early wakeup interrupt flag
254 * @retval None
255 */
256 #define __HAL_WWDG_CLEAR_FLAG(__HANDLE__, __FLAG__) ((__HANDLE__)->Instance->SR = ~(__FLAG__))
257
258 /** @brief Checks if the specified WWDG interrupt source is enabled or disabled.
259 * @param __HANDLE__: WWDG Handle.
260 * @param __INTERRUPT__: specifies the WWDG interrupt source to check.
261 * This parameter can be one of the following values:
262 * @arg WWDG_IT_EWI: Early Wakeup Interrupt
263 * @retval state of __INTERRUPT__ (TRUE or FALSE).
264 */
265 #define __HAL_WWDG_GET_IT_SOURCE(__HANDLE__, __INTERRUPT__) (((__HANDLE__)->Instance->CFR & (__INTERRUPT__)) == (__INTERRUPT__))
